Section 60 – Indian Easements Act: License When Revocable

The Indian Easements Act, 1882 — back to Table of Contents

Section 60. License when revocable.

A license may be revoked by the grantor, unless—

(a) it is coupled with a transfer of property and such transfer is in force;

(b) the licensee, acting upon the license, has executed a work of a permanent character and incurred expenses in the execution.
